Just caught wind of something interesting happening in the wealth management space. Ricardo Salinas Pliego, Mexico's third richest person with a net worth exceeding $15 billion, is apparently eyeing a major portfolio shift toward Bitcoin. The guy already has about 10% of his holdings in BTC, and now he's considering going much deeper.
What's striking here is that someone at Salinas Pliego's level of wealth and influence doesn't make these kinds of moves casually. His net worth puts him in a very specific circle of ultra-high-net-worth individuals, and when people like that start moving serious capital into crypto, it sends a signal to the rest of the market.
Think about the ripple effects. You've got institutional investors watching every move these mega-wealthy individuals make. If Salinas Pliego goes all-in on Bitcoin, you'll likely see a cascade of similar moves from other billionaires and family offices who've been sitting on the sidelines. That's the kind of FOMO that moves markets.
Some people see this as reckless gambling, but honestly, I'm reading it differently. When someone with that kind of net worth and track record starts treating Bitcoin as a core asset rather than a speculative play, it's a pretty bullish signal about where institutional capital is heading. We're talking about a shift in how the ultra-wealthy view digital assets.
With BTC sitting around $78K right now, there's definitely momentum building. Whether Salinas Pliego's potential move becomes the catalyst for the next leg up remains to be seen, but the fact that we're even having this conversation about billionaires restructuring their portfolios around Bitcoin tells you something about where the narrative is heading. Worth keeping an eye on how this unfolds.
